Circular No. 03/2023/TT-BXD stipulates the adjustment of construction contract prices, progress in implementing contracts, and guides the use of construction contract templates for construction tender packages. This Circular takes effect from April 20, 2023.

This Circular applies to organizations and individuals involved in establishing and managing the implementation of construction contracts in construction tender packages.
Các điểm cốt lõi
- Adjustment of construction contract prices: provisions on methods for adjusting contract prices based on the nature of the work, type of contract price, and payment currency.
- Progress in implementing construction contracts: guidance on assessing the impact of force majeure events on the progress of contract implementation and agreements on additional costs arising from extended contract performance periods.
- Guidance on using construction contract templates: publication of contract templates for construction consultancy, construction works, and EPC contracts for reference and application in establishing contracts.

When does this Circular take effect?
Circular No. 03/2023/TT-BXD takes effect from April 20, 2023.
Are any previous Circulars replaced by this Circular?
Yes, Circular No. 07/2016/TT-BXD, Circular No. 08/2016/TT-BXD, Circular No. 09/2016/TT-BXD, and Circular No. 30/2016/TT-BXD are replaced by this new Circular.

CIRCULAR
GUIDELINES ON CERTAIN ASPECTS OF CONSTRUCTION CONTRACTS

Pursuant to the Law on Construction dated June 18, 2014; the Law Amending and Supplementing Certain Provisions of the Law on Construction dated June 17, 2020;
Pursuant to Decree No. 52/2022/NĐ-CP on the functions, tasks, powers, and organizational structure of the Ministry of Construction dated 08 the 8 year 2022 of the Government stipulating GUIDELINES ON CERTAIN ASPECTS OF CONSTRUCTION CONTRACTS.;
Pursuant to Decree No. 37/2015/ND-CP dated April 22, 2015 of the Government detailing construction contracts;
Pursuant to Decree No. 50/2021/ND-CP dated April 1, 2021 amending and supplementing certain provisions of Decree No. 37/2015/ND-CP dated April 22, 2015 of the Government detailing construction contracts;

The Minister of Construction issues this Circular hThis Circular provides detailed guidelines on certain aspects of construction contracts; publishes and guides the use of model construction works contracts, model construction consultancy contracts, and model Design-Buy-Supply-Construct (EPC) project contracts.
Article 1. Scope of application
1. This Circular applies to organizations and individuals involved in establishing and managing the implementation of construction contracts for investment projects using public funds, state funds outside public investment, and construction contracts between project enterprises and contractors implementing tender packages under public-private partnership investment projects.
Article 2. Applicability
Organizations and individuals may refer to the provisions of this Circular to establish and manage construction contracts for projects using other sources of funding.
2. For construction contracts under projects utilizing official development assistance funds or preferential loans arising from international treaties to which Vietnam is a party, if there are different provisions from those stipulated in this Circular, such contracts shall be implemented according to the provisions of those international treaties.
Payment, interim payment, and interim payment documentation for construction contracts
Article 3. 1. The payment of construction contracts shall be carried out in accordance with Article 19 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P.
2. In cases where large components, semi-finished products, or construction materials that must be stored seasonally are temporarily advanced for production and implementation in accordance with Clause 7, Article 18 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P, the interim advance application form must list the itemized catalog, unit prices, and total value of each type of material, component, or semi-finished product. When making payments, the corresponding completed volume value accepted upon inspection must be deducted from the previously advanced amount according to the contract terms.
3. Interim payments made in accordance with Clause 4, Article 19 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P shall be based on specific conditions of each interim payment to determine the interim payment value and security measures for interim payments, ensuring efficiency and preventing capital loss. Some specific cases are as follows:
a) For adjustable unit price contracts, when it is time to make payments but there is no data to adjust the unit price or contract price, the unit price in the contract shall be used for interim payments.
b) For products, work items, or tasks that are still under construction and have not been completed as required by the contract, the degree of completion for each specific case and the detailed unit price of the product, work item, or task in the contract shall be used to make interim payments.
4. For products, work items, or tasks that have not been completed due to various reasons, including the termination of the contract or one of the parties failing to accept the product, the responsibility and obligations of each relevant subject must be clearly determined before making payments.
5. The interim payment documentation includes: Inspection Record of Volume or Confirmation Record of Volume (if not yet meeting the conditions for inspection), Calculation Table of Value of New Payments (increase or decrease), Calculation Table of Interim Payment Value, and Request for Interim Payment.

Article 4. Adjustment of Work Volume in Construction Contracts
1. The adjustment of work volume in construction contracts shall be carried out in accordance with the provisions of Article 37 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P amended and supplemented by Clause 13, Article 1 of Decree No. 50/2021/NĐ-CP.
2. The adjustment of work volume among members of a joint bidding consortium that does not change the construction contract price shall be decided by the investor based on the agreement and consensus of the consortium members, their capacity and experience, ensuring safety, quality, efficiency, and progress of the contract.
Article 5. Adjustment of Contract Implementation Schedule in Construction Contracts
1. The adjustment of contract implementation schedule in construction contracts shall be carried out in accordance with the provisions of Article 39 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P.
2. When adjusting the contract implementation schedule as stipulated in point a, Clause 2, Article 39 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P, the Tenderer and Bidder shall have the responsibility to assess the impact of force majeure events on the contract implementation schedule to determine and decide on appropriate adjustments.
3. In cases where work is temporarily suspended at the request of the competent state agency as stipulated in point d, Clause 2, Article 39 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P, the following actions shall be taken:
a) The Tenderer and Bidder shall base their assessment of the impact of the temporary suspension requested by the competent state agency on the contract implementation schedule to determine and agree on adjustments to the contract implementation schedule.
b) If additional costs arise due to extended contract implementation time, the Tenderer and Bidder shall base their determination and agreement on reasonable cost items arising from the event leading to the temporary suspension of the construction contract on the content of the contract and guidance from the competent state agency.
Article 6. Adjustment of Unit Price and Contract Price in Construction Contracts
1. The adjustment of unit price in construction contracts shall be carried out in accordance with the provisions of Article 38 of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P amended and supplemented by Clause 14, Article 1 of Decree No. 50/2021/NĐ-CP.
2. When adjusting the contract price in construction contracts leads to the need for contract amendments or supplements, a supplementary contract annex must be signed as the basis for adjusting the contract price. The Investor shall be responsible for approving or submitting for approval the revised budget estimate according to the relevant laws on construction project cost management and construction contracts to serve as the basis for signing supplementary contract annexes.
3. Methods for Adjusting the Contract Price in Construction Contracts
a) The methods for adjusting the contract price in construction contracts shall be implemented in accordance with the guidelines set forth in Appendix I attached hereto. The application of these adjustment methods must be consistent with the nature of the work, type of contract price, currency of payment, and must be agreed upon in the contract.
b) For construction consulting contracts paid on a time basis (monthly, weekly, daily, hourly), the adjustment of the remuneration for experts shall be made according to the formula for adjusting a single labor cost factor specified in Section I of Appendix I attached hereto.
Article 7. Guidelines for Using and Applying Model Construction Contracts
1. The model construction contract published along with this Circular is provided for organizations and individuals to refer to and apply in establishing and managing the implementation of construction tender packages, ensuring compliance with the content of construction contracts as stipulated in Clause 1, Article 141 of the Construction Law No. 50/2014/QH13.
2. The model construction contract published along with this Circular is a contract between the investor and the contractor. In cases where the tenderer is a general contractor or main contractor, the parties should study and apply the necessary contents of this model contract to establish and manage the contract.
3. The model construction contract published along with this Circular includes:
a) The model construction consulting contract in Appendix II attached hereto, applicable to contracts for feasibility studies, construction surveys, design, and construction supervision.
b) The model construction execution contract in Appendix III attached hereto.
c) The model EPC contract in Appendix IV of this Circular, applicable to turnkey contracts. In cases where fixed unit price contracts, adjustable unit price contracts, or combined price contracts are applied, the parties shall base their modifications and supplements to the EPC model contract terms on the relevant laws and this Circular to establish the contract.
4. For simple small-scale contracts, investment consulting contracts, and other mixed contracts, the parties may refer to and apply the model construction contracts published along with this Circular to adjust, modify, and supplement the contract terms to establish the contract.
5. When using the model construction contracts published along with this Circular to negotiate and sign construction contracts, the parties shall base their actions on the specific requirements and conditions of the tender package and project, the provisions of Decree No. 37/2015/NĐ-CP amended and supplemented by Decree No. 50/2021/NĐ-CP, other relevant laws, and the guidance provided in this Circular. The contract content must specifically agree on the following matters:
a) Specific provisions regarding payment deadlines, contract performance guarantee period, response time for documents, contract termination time, and similar situations.
b) In cases where the contractor is a joint venture, the performance guarantee and advance payment guarantee must be agreed upon in accordance with the law.
c) Specific provisions regarding the type of currency and payment method in the contract must not conflict with the requirements in the tender documents and the foreign exchange regulations.
d) In cases where the contract is a variable unit price contract, the method for adjusting the contract price, data sources, and pricing bases for contract adjustments must be agreed upon without conflicting with the tender documents and construction contract laws.
đ) Depending on the nature and conditions of the tender package, the contract content should be adjusted and supplemented accordingly.
Article 8. Transitional Provisions
1. Construction contracts signed and being implemented before the effective date of this Circular shall be implemented in accordance with the provisions of construction contracts prior to the effective date of this Circular.
2. Construction contracts that are currently under negotiation and have not yet been signed shall report to the authorized investment decision-making authority for examination and decision on the principle of ensuring the quality, progress, effectiveness of the construction investment project and without harming the rights and legitimate interests of the parties if they contain any provisions inconsistent with the provisions of this Circular.
3. The contents of construction contracts in tender documents and request for proposal documents that have been approved but not yet issued must be adjusted to comply with the provisions of this Circular. In cases where tender documents and request for proposal documents have already been issued, if the contents related to the contract need to be adjusted, all bidders who have purchased such documents must be notified to adjust the relevant bidding documents and proposal documents. If the tender has already closed, the provisions of Clause 2 of Article 2 of this Circular shall apply.
Article 9. Effective Date
1. This Circular takes effect from April 20, 2023.
2. This Circular replaces Circular No. 07/2016/TT-BXD dated March 10, 2016, guiding the adjustment of construction contract prices issued by the Minister of Construction; Circular No. 08/2016/TT-BXD dated March 10, 2016, guiding certain contents regarding construction consultancy contracts issued by the Minister of Construction; Circular No. 09/2016/TT-BXD dated March 10, 2016, guiding construction works execution contracts issued by the Minister of Construction; and Circular No. 30/2016/TT-BXD dated December 30, 2016, guiding design-supply technology equipment and construction works execution contracts issued by the Minister of Construction./.
